    I have my Q10 connected via bluetooth to my car. While calling works fine, I don't get any sounds when using the maps app to navigate. The same issue with Mireo nav app. I have to disable bluetooth so I can at least get directions via Q10 speaker.

    Volume is turned up yes. I can listen to music. When I start the music player I can then activate media aux in my car and it will play.

    What I cannot do is listen to my car radio and then have the navigation interrupt that. That's how it worked with my iphone and navigon.

    But if I don't run music on my Q10 and try to switch to aux my VW says "no media source found". So I'd always have to start the music first for the nav commands to come through.
